Andrew Majtenyi’s Spring/Summer 2010 Collection - femininity at its best!
Extremely feminine beautiful pieces pretty much sums up Andrew Majtenyi’s Spring/Summer 2010 Collection. The softness of the clothing truly is a pleasure to gaze upon and seems to have awakened my girly side…
The Canadian born designer has a strong creative instinct and sophisticated sense of style which shows throughout the gorgeous items of clothing. Minimalism plays a big roll in this Spring/Summer collection which makes the pieces versatile enough to take you from day to night – just play around with accessories! Having used the finest Italian and French silks, chiffons and lace gives the dresses that romantic, floaty look to help maintain the femininity.
The colour palette is so girly and dainty with shades such as deep grey mauves and stone mixed alongside the softer silvers and chalks. Beautiful light prints are used ranging from pretty scattered butterflies to the more technical geometric shapes. Each piece from this collection shows the female silhouette at its best with the help of clever tailoring which enhances the female figure in all the right places – thumbs up to Andrew!
Two key dresses from this collection are the deep mauve dress with rouched flower detailing and a halter neck dress with floral print – both equally jaw-dropping in their own way! My favourite would have to be the front split dress though – unbelievably gorgeous, the style and colours making it so refreshing! A stunning range with dresses for every occasion – exactly what us women need!
